Disappointing Experience as a Project Manager

My time as a Project Manager at Google was nothing short of disappointing. Despite the company’s reputation, my experience was far from what I had expected.First and foremost, the workload was overwhelming. The constant pressure to deliver results often led to burnout among team members. The work-life balance, which I had heard so much about, was practically nonexistent.Communication within the teams was abysmal. Despite Google’s emphasis on collaboration, there was a lack of transparency, and important information was frequently withheld. This made it incredibly challenging to coordinate projects effectively.Moreover, the company’s obsession with endless meetings seemed counterproductive. Instead of focusing on actual work, it felt like we were spending most of our time in meetings that rarely led to meaningful outcomes.The so-called perks were also overrated. The extravagant amenities, while nice, couldn’t make up for the overall toxic work environment. It often felt like a superficial attempt to mask the underlying issues.In summary, my time as a Project Manager at Google left me thoroughly disappointed. I had hoped for a fulfilling and innovative experience, but it turned out to be a stressful and disheartening ordeal. If you value work-life balance and a supportive work culture, I would advise looking elsewhere.
